ComeçarComece de graça

Explorar e limpar informações de listagem de empresas

Para começar a construir um índice baseado em valor de mercado, você vai trabalhar com as informações combinadas de listagem das três maiores bolsas de valores dos EUA: NYSE, NASDAQ e AMEX.

Neste e no próximo exercício, você vai calcular os pesos por valor de mercado (market-cap) para essas ações.

Nós já importamos pandas como pd e carregamos o conjunto de dados listings com informações das listas da NYSE, NASDAQ e AMEX. A coluna 'Market Capitalization' já está medida em milhões de USD.

Este exercício faz parte do curso

Manipulando dados de séries temporais em Python

Ver curso

Instruções do exercício

  • Inspecione listings usando .info().
  • Mova a coluna 'Stock Symbol' para o índice (inplace).
  • Remova de listings todas as empresas sem informação em 'Sector'.
  • Selecione empresas com ano de IPO anterior a 2019.
  • Inspecione o resultado das alterações que você acabou de fazer usando .info().
  • Mostre o número de empresas por 'Sector' usando .groupby() e .size(). Ordene a saída em ordem decrescente.

Exercício interativo prático

Experimente este exercício completando este código de exemplo.

# Inspect listings
print(____)

# Move 'stock symbol' into the index


# Drop rows with missing 'sector' data


# Select companies with IPO Year before 2019
listings = ____

# Inspect the new listings data
print(____)

# Show the number of companies per sector
print(____)
Editar e executar o código